10 /**
11 * Interface for a list of XML attributes.
12 *
13 * <blockquote>
14 * <em>This module, both source code and documentation, is in the
15 * Public Domain, and comes with <strong>NO WARRANTY</strong>.</em>
16 * See <a href='http://www.saxproject.org'>http://www.saxproject.org</a>
17 * for further information.
18 * </blockquote>
19 *
20 * <p>This interface allows access to a list of attributes in
21 * three different ways:</p>
22 *
23 * <ol>
24 * <li>by attribute index;</li>
25 * <li>by Namespace-qualified name; or</li>
26 * <li>by qualified (prefixed) name.</li>
27 * </ol>
28 *
29 * <p>The list will not contain attributes that were declared
30 * #IMPLIED but not specified in the start tag. It will also not
31 * contain attributes used as Namespace declarations (xmlns*) unless
32 * the <code>http://xml.org/sax/features/namespace-prefixes</code>
33 * feature is set to <var>true</var> (it is <var>false</var> by
34 * default).
35 * Because SAX2 conforms to the original "Namespaces in XML"
36 * recommendation, it normally does not
37 * give namespace declaration attributes a namespace URI.
38 * </p>
39 *
40 * <p>Some SAX2 parsers may support using an optional feature flag
41 * (<code>http://xml.org/sax/features/xmlns-uris</code>) to request
42 * that those attributes be given URIs, conforming to a later
43 * backwards-incompatible revision of that recommendation. (The
44 * attribute's "local name" will be the prefix, or "xmlns" when
45 * defining a default element namespace.) For portability, handler
46 * code should always resolve that conflict, rather than requiring
47 * parsers that can change the setting of that feature flag. </p>
48 *
49 * <p>If the namespace-prefixes feature (see above) is
50 * <var>false</var>, access by qualified name may not be available; if
51 * the <code>http://xml.org/sax/features/namespaces</code> feature is
52 * <var>false</var>, access by Namespace-qualified names may not be
53 * available.</p>
54 *
55 * <p>This interface replaces the now-deprecated SAX1 {@link
56 * org.xml.sax.AttributeList AttributeList} interface, which does not
57 * contain Namespace support. In addition to Namespace support, it
58 * adds the <var>getIndex</var> methods (below).</p>
59 *
60 * <p>The order of attributes in the list is unspecified, and will
61 * vary from implementation to implementation.</p>
62 *
63 * @since SAX 2.0
64 * @author David Megginson
65 * @version 2.0.1 (sax2r2)
66 * @see org.xml.sax.helpers.AttributesImpl
67 * @see org.xml.sax.ext.DeclHandler#attributeDecl
68 */

129
130 /**
131 * Look up an attribute's type by index.
132 *
133 * <p>The attribute type is one of the strings "CDATA", "ID",
134 * "IDREF", "IDREFS", "NMTOKEN", "NMTOKENS", "ENTITY", "ENTITIES",
135 * or "NOTATION" (always in upper case).</p>
136 *
137 * <p>If the parser has not read a declaration for the attribute,
138 * or if the parser does not report attribute types, then it must
139 * return the value "CDATA" as stated in the XML 1.0 Recommendation
140 * (clause 3.3.3, "Attribute-Value Normalization").</p>
141 *
142 * <p>For an enumerated attribute that is not a notation, the
143 * parser will report the type as "NMTOKEN".</p>
144 *
145 * @param index The attribute index (zero-based).
146 * @return The attribute's type as a string, or null if the
147 * index is out of range.
148 * @see #getLength
149 */
150 public abstract String getType (int index);
151
152
153 /**
154 * Look up an attribute's value by index.
155 *
156 * <p>If the attribute value is a list of tokens (IDREFS,
157 * ENTITIES, or NMTOKENS), the tokens will be concatenated
158 * into a single string with each token separated by a
159 * single space.</p>
160 *
161 * @param index The attribute index (zero-based).
162 * @return The attribute's value as a string, or null if the
163 * index is out of range.
164 * @see #getLength
165 */
166 public abstract String getValue (int index);
